Application.DateAdd 方法 (Project)
为自动计划任务返回比另一个日期晚指定工期的日期和时间。
语法
expression。 DateAdd
( _StartDate_
, _Duration_
, _Calendar_
)
expression:表示 Application 对象的变量。
参数
名称 | 必需/可选 | 数据类型 | 说明 |
---|---|---|---|
StartDate | 必需 | Variant | 要向其添加工期的原日期。 |
Duration | 必需 | Variant | 要向开始日期添加的工期。 |
Calendar | 可选 | Object | 资源、任务或基准日历对象。 默认值是活动项目的日历。 |
返回值
Variant
说明
若要将工期添加到手动计划任务的日期(该任务使用可包含非工作时间的有效日历),请使用 EffectiveDateAdd 属性。
示例
下面的示例显示一个从 2007 年 7 月 11 日上午 8 点开始、工期为三天的自动计划任务的完成日期。
Sub FindFinishDate()
MsgBox Application.DateAdd(StartDate:="7/11/07 8:00 AM", Duration:="3d")
End Sub
支持和反馈
有关于 Office VBA 或本文档的疑问或反馈? 请参阅 Office VBA 支持和反馈,获取有关如何接收支持和提供反馈的指南。